that's clever LisaCC! I dont need to weigh my dogs, I just go by sight, although I do have an idea of their weights from when they go to the vet. I've noticed as they age they all lose weight, from muscle loss, even though they look the same at first. I do notice the muscle loss with Feather, and I did with Kibah and Pennym but the boys still look much the same to me. I only realise they're aging when I weigh them
